Why Are Wooden Roller Coasters So Rough?

For many roller coaster enthusiasts, few experiences can match the feeling of racing through a classic wooden roller coaster. The sound of the wheels rumbling over the track, the scent of freshly cut timber and the powerful bursts of airtime create a ride unlike any steel coaster.

Yet wooden roller coasters also have a reputation for being rough. Many first-time riders leave wondering why they shake so much compared to modern steel coasters.

The answer lies in a combination of engineering, materials, maintenance and, perhaps surprisingly, intentional design.

Wood Is Always Moving

The biggest difference between wooden and steel roller coasters is the material itself.

Wood is a living material that constantly expands and contracts as temperatures and humidity change throughout the year. Hot summer days, freezing winters and heavy rainfall all affect the structure, causing tiny movements throughout the track.

Although these changes are often only measured in millimetres, they are enough to influence how a train travels over the rails.

Steel roller coasters also expand and contract, but much less than timber, making their track geometry more consistent over time.

Thousands of Individual Pieces

Unlike a steel coaster, which is often manufactured using large, precisely engineered sections of track, a wooden roller coaster is built from thousands upon thousands of individual pieces of timber.

Layers of lumber are stacked together to create the support structure, while the running surface consists of multiple layers of laminated wood topped by a steel strip that the wheels actually run on.

With so many individual components, slight variations are inevitable. Even with modern construction techniques, achieving the same level of precision as welded steel track is far more challenging.

Every Ride Changes the Track

Every train that passes over a wooden coaster places enormous forces on the structure.

A fully loaded train can weigh several tonnes, and as it races through hills and turns at speeds exceeding 100 km/h, the track flexes slightly under the load. That flexibility is actually part of the design, allowing the structure to absorb forces that might otherwise cause damage.

Over time, however, repeated stress gradually wears the wooden layers beneath the steel running strip. This means sections of track must be replaced regularly to keep the ride smooth and safe.

Maintenance Never Stops

Unlike many steel roller coasters, wooden coasters require almost constant maintenance.

At many parks, dedicated carpentry crews inspect the track every morning before the park opens. They look for worn timber, loose bolts, damaged sections and any changes caused by weather.

Throughout the year, individual boards are replaced, supports are reinforced and sections of track are rebuilt.

Some of the world’s most famous wooden coasters receive hundreds of metres of new track every off-season. This ongoing work is one of the reasons wooden roller coasters are among the most expensive attractions to maintain.

Not Every Wooden Coaster Is Rough

Despite their reputation, not all wooden roller coasters deliver a bumpy ride.

Modern wooden coasters built by companies such as Great Coasters International and The Gravity Group are often remarkably smooth when new thanks to improved engineering and advanced construction techniques.

Many classic rides have also benefited from extensive retracking programmes that replace ageing sections with newly built track while preserving the original layout.

As a result, some wooden coasters offer surprisingly comfortable rides despite being several decades old.

Sometimes the Roughness Is Part of the Fun

Interestingly, many enthusiasts would argue that a perfectly smooth wooden coaster loses part of its character.

The vibration, rumble and side-to-side movement contribute to the unique sensation that has made wooden coasters famous for more than a century. Parks often try to strike a balance between maintaining a comfortable ride while preserving the lively personality that guests expect.

A ride that becomes painfully rough will usually require maintenance, but a certain amount of movement is considered part of the authentic wooden coaster experience.

A New Generation of Hybrid Coasters

In recent years, manufacturers have developed new technologies to solve many of the traditional issues associated with wooden coasters.

Companies such as Rocky Mountain Construction replace the conventional wooden running surface with precision-engineered steel track while retaining much of the original wooden support structure. These hybrid coasters combine the appearance of a wooden roller coaster with the smoothness and design flexibility of a steel ride.

This technology has allowed many ageing wooden coasters to be transformed into entirely new experiences while extending their lifespan for decades.

Rough Doesn’t Mean Unsafe

One of the biggest misconceptions is that a rough roller coaster is an unsafe one.

In reality, roughness and safety are two completely different things. Wooden roller coasters undergo daily inspections, frequent maintenance and regular retracking to ensure they continue operating safely.

If a section of track no longer meets the required standards, it is repaired or replaced long before it becomes a safety concern.

So, why are wooden roller coasters rough? The answer is simple: they are built from a natural material that constantly changes, flexes under enormous forces and requires continuous maintenance. That unique combination creates an experience unlike any other.

For many coaster fans, that unmistakable rumble and lively ride aren’t flaws at all—they’re exactly what makes wooden roller coasters so special.
